Removing and Sharpening the Leaf Funnel Blade

Maintenance and Storage

Always stop engine, disconnect spark plug, and ground against engine before cleaning, lubricating or doing any kind of maintenance on your machine.

Removing and Sharpening the Leaf Funnel Blade

1.Disconnect the spark plug wire and ground against the engine.

2.Remove the lower section and upper section of the funnel as a subassembly. This is done by removing three bolts with the 13mm wrenches provided in the hardware bag.

3.Remove the two blade bolts using an Allen wrench provided in the hardware bag. It may be necessary to use a block of wood to prevent the rotor from turning while loosening and retightening the blade bolts.

Make certain the block of wood is removed before reassembly of the funnel.

4.Replace or sharpen the blade.

When sharpening the blade, protect hands by using gloves and following the original angle of grind.Torque to 21-25 Ft lbs.

When reinstalling the blade note the orientation. The top of the blade will have the cutting edge to the left and the bottom edge to the right.

Removing and replacing the flail hammers

Disconnect the spark plug wire and ground against the engine. Remove the leaf funnel and limb chute.

Remove the retainer clip for the flail hammer pin. Use a piece of pipe or wood to block the flails, preventing them from inadvertently turning.

Remove the flail hammer pin through the limb chute opening. Replace the flail hammer, flail hammer pin and retaining clip.

Cleaning the Chipper/Shredder

Make sure engine is off.

Wipe off machine with an oiled rag to prevent rust. If the fuel tank has to be drained, do so outdoors.

Observe proper disposal laws and regulations for gas, oil, etc., to protect the environment.

To Change the Oil

Move the unit to flat ground.

Remove spark plug and ground it to the engine block. Place an oil collection pan under the unit.

Remove one of the 10mm oil drain plugs.( located on the bottom center of the engine behind the wheel)

Allow oil to drain completely. Reinstall the oil drain plug

Add new 10W-30 oil. See page 2 for oil capacity. Reinstall the spark plug.

Please dispose of used motor responsibly and according to local regulations.

Storing the Chipper/Shredder

Clean the equipment thoroughly.

Wipe equipment with an oiled rag to prevent rust.

Refer to engine manual for correct engine storage instructions. Store unit in a clean, dry area. Do not store next to corrosive

materials such as fertilizer.

Never store the machine or fuel container inside where there is an open flame, spark or pilot light such as a water heater, furnace, clothes dryer, etc.
